ENPH vs SGU: by the numbers
- •ENPH is the larger company ($5.45B vs $417M market cap).
- •SGU trades at the lower trailing earnings multiple (6.16 vs 42.30 P/E), one valuation lens rather than an overall verdict.
- •ENPH converts more revenue to profit (10.09% vs 3.87% net margin).
- •SGU grew revenue faster over the past five years (5.78% vs 4.60% CAGR).
- •SGU pays a dividend (6.03% yield), while ENPH has no payments in the available dividend history.
